Common Handyman Jobs in Bradford

Experienced handymen in Bradford tackle a wide range of domestic tasks. Here are the most common jobs we see posted across the city:

  1. Shelving and Hanging – Installing floating shelves, cabinets, mirrors, and picture frames securely on various wall types (brick, plasterboard, stone)
  2. Door and Window Repairs – Fixing squeaky hinges, adjusting warped doors, replacing draught seals, and repairing sash windows
  3. Fence and Gate Repairs – Replacing rotten posts, mending broken panels, and rehanging gates (common in Bradford's many terraced neighbourhoods)
  4. Plumbing Fixes – Replacing washers, fixing dripping taps, unblocking drains, and addressing minor leaks
  5. Drywall and Plaster Patching – Filling holes, cracks, and preparing surfaces for redecorating
  6. General Maintenance – Caulking, weatherproofing, painting touch-ups, and small carpentry work

Bradford Handyman Rates and Pricing (2026)

Most handymans in Bradford charge between £35 and £55 per hour. Some factors that affect pricing:

  • Time of day (weekends and evenings may cost slightly more)
  • Job complexity (simple tap replacement vs. complex carpentry)
  • Materials included (some handymen include small parts; others bill separately)
  • Minimum call-out charge (typically £50–£100 for jobs under 2 hours)
  • Travel distance (handymen based in central Bradford may charge less for jobs in Manningham or Bowling than out towards Denholme)

Can a handyman in Bradford handle plumbing and electrical work?

Many handymen in Bradford can tackle simple plumbing (tap repairs, basic drain clearing) and minor electrical work (replacing outlets, fitting light fixtures). For complex work, gas work (requiring Gas Safe registration) or anything on a circuit breaker, you'll need a qualified electrician. Always check the handyman's profile and certifications before booking.
